ESPN to showcase NCAA Women’s Beach Volleyball Championship

US sports broadcaster ESPN has agreed a deal with the National Collegiate Athletic Association for rights to its Women’s Beach Volleyball Championship.

The five-year deal will cover the 2018 to 2022 editions of the event.

Next year’s tournament runs from May 4-6 in Gulf Shores, Alabama, and ESPN will provide live whip-around coverage of every match of the event. The ESPN 3 channel will deliver full coverage of every individual game from all five courts.

“The NCAA Women’s Beach Volleyball Championship adds to our offering of more than 20 NCAA Championships we provide fans each year,” Dan Margulis, ESPN senior director of college and high school sports programming, said. “Beach volleyball is an emerging sport with untapped potential and ESPN looks forward to helping increase its national profile.”

Beach volleyball is one of the fastest growing NCAA sports and is currently sponsored by 69 institutions.
